
疫苗:我国海水鱼类养殖业向工业化转型的重要支撑
Vaccine: A crucial support for industrial upgrading of marine fish farming in China
Ma Yue1、Zhang Yuanxing1、Lei Jilin2
国际上水产养殖发达国家和地区的成功产业实践证实,接种疫苗在规模化、集约化的海水鱼类工业化进程中扮演着重要角色。疫苗的广泛应用为大幅度减少抗生素等化学药物的使用起到显著效应,为海水养殖业的健康和可持续发展发挥着关键性的产业支撑作用。中国作为世界上产量遥遥领先的水产养殖大国,以鱼类为代表的海水养殖业正在向工业化转型升级,而日益严重的病害和水产品安全问题正成为我国海水鱼类养殖业获得更大发展的制约性障碍之一。随着国家鲆鲽类产业技术体系为代表的海水鱼类疫苗的研究和商业化开发所取得的不断突破,我国海水鱼类养殖业的病害防治策略正在朝着以疫苗接种为核心的产业方向快速迈进。
Vaccination plays an important role in large-scale and intensive commercial marine fish farming. Vaccines can have significant positive impact on the reduced usage of antibiotics and have been a key reason for the successes of the healthy and sustainable development in marine fish aquaculture industries of developed countries and regions in the world. China, the world's largest fish producer, has been in the time of industrial transformation and upgrading on marine fish farming, however the increasing serious problems of fish diseases and food safety have been becoming one of the executing barriers for the greater progress in marine fish farming. With continuous technical breakthroughs in research and commercial development of marine fish vaccines funded by National industry system of flounder fishes, vaccination will be the core strategy of disease control and prevention in China's marine fish aquaculture.
